WebL’ expédition Lewis et Clark (de 1804 à 1806) est la première expédition terrestre américaine à traverser le futur territoire des États-Unis jusqu'à la côte pacifique. Thomas Jefferson, troisième président des États-Unis de 1801 à 1809, avait convaincu le Congrès d'attribuer 2 500 dollars de l'époque au projet. WebOctober 14, 1803: Meriwether Lewis and William Clark met in Louisville, Kentucky, thus forming one of the most famous and successful partnerships in history. October 26, 1803: Lewis and Clark, together with the nucleus of the Corps of Discovery, set off down the Ohio River from Clarksville, Indiana. Welcome to America's # 1 Choice for Lewis and ...
